In Rocky Mountain National Park, near Boulder, Colorado, the local Estes Valley Astronomical Society has teamed up with park rangers to install permanent polar-aligned telescope piers in the Upper Beaver Meadows picnic area. These piers are pre-drilled for most standard Meade or Celestron telescopes and are free to use on a first-come, first-served basis. Just bring your own telescope and screws. In addition to nightly astronomy programs, an increasing number of parks have begun to host multi-night astronomy festivals. I’m here in Great Basin for its second annual Night Sky Festival, where amateurs from the Las Vegas and Salt Lake Astronomical Societies have driven four hours to set up telescopes for visitors. During the day, a series of “Astro 101” sessions teach visitors where we fit into the universe and what they can expect to see at night. In addition, the Nevada Arts Council has helped bring a couple of writers to the park for readings on the beauty of the night sky. One such author is Paul Bogard, editor of an anthology of night-sky essays titled Let There Be Night: Testimony on Behalf of the Dark.
